Browse Source

优化品牌接口参数空指针

bai 1 month ago
parent
commit
cc2c21dee6

+ 8 - 0
blade-service/blade-factory/pom.xml

@@ -66,6 +66,14 @@
             <artifactId>hutool-all</artifactId>
             <version>5.8.20</version>
         </dependency>
+
+        <dependency>
+            <groupId>com.gubersail</groupId>
+            <artifactId>gubersail-dealer-admin-api</artifactId>
+            <version>2.8.2.RELEASE</version>
+            <scope>compile</scope>
+        </dependency>
+
     </dependencies>
 
     <build>

+ 5 - 3
blade-service/blade-factory/src/main/java/org/springblade/factory/api/controller/SalesOrderController.java

@@ -4,6 +4,8 @@ package org.springblade.factory.api.controller;
 import com.alibaba.cloud.commons.lang.StringUtils;
 import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
 import com.baomidou.mybatisplus.core.metadata.IPage;
+import com.gubersail.dealer.admin.api.fegin.IBrandClient;
+import com.gubersail.dealer.admin.api.goods.entity.PjBrandDesc;
 import io.swagger.annotations.ApiOperation;
 import io.swagger.annotations.ApiParam;
 import lombok.AllArgsConstructor;
@@ -16,10 +18,8 @@ import org.springblade.factory.entity.*;
 import org.springblade.factory.service.*;
 import org.springblade.factory.vo.PcBladeOrderVO;
 import org.springblade.factory.wrapper.PcBladeOrderWrapper;
-import org.springblade.system.feign.ISysClient;
 import org.springblade.system.user.entity.User;
 import org.springblade.system.user.feign.IUserClient;
-import org.springblade.system.user.feign.IUserSearchClient;
 import org.springblade.u9cloud.entity.ZcrmU9cWebapiSo;
 import org.springblade.u9cloud.entity.ZcrmU9cWebapiSoApprove;
 import org.springblade.u9cloud.entity.ZcrmU9cWebapiSoSubmit;
@@ -30,7 +30,6 @@ import org.springblade.core.secure.utils.AuthUtil;
 import springfox.documentation.annotations.ApiIgnore;
 
 import javax.validation.Valid;
-import java.util.ArrayList;
 import java.util.List;
 import java.util.Map;
 import java.util.Objects;
@@ -57,6 +56,7 @@ import java.util.Objects;
 @AllArgsConstructor
 public class SalesOrderController {
 
+
 	@Autowired
 	private IUserClient userClient;
 
@@ -604,4 +604,6 @@ public class SalesOrderController {
 	}
 
 
+
+
 }

+ 3 - 0
blade-service/gubersail-dealer-admin/src/main/java/com/gubersail/admin/fegin/BrandClient.java

@@ -43,6 +43,9 @@ public class BrandClient implements IBrandClient {
 	@GetMapping(IBrandClient.GET_DEALER_BRAND_LIST)
 	public List<PjBrandDesc> getDealerBrandList() {
 		BladeUser bladeUser = new BladeUser();
+		System.out.println(bladeUser);
+		bladeUser.setTenantId(AuthUtil.getTenantId());
+
 		return brandDescService.list(new LambdaQueryWrapper<PjBrandDesc>()
 			.eq(PjBrandDesc::getTenantId, bladeUser.getTenantId()).eq(PjBrandDesc::getType, "PP")
 			.eq(PjBrandDesc::getEnableOrNot, 1).eq(PjBrandDesc::getIsDeleted, 0));